Effective Medical Equipment Marketing Strategies

Medical equipment plays a crucial role in the healthcare industry, as it enables healthcare professionals to diagnose, treat, and monitor patients efficiently. As the demand for medical equipment continues to grow, so does the competition among medical equipment manufacturers, distributors, and suppliers. In order to stay ahead in this competitive market, it is essential for companies to develop effective marketing strategies. In this article, we will discuss some key medical equipment marketing strategies that can help companies reach their target audience and increase their sales.

1. Identify your target market: Before developing any marketing strategy, it is important to identify your target market. Understand who your ideal customers are, what their needs and preferences are, and how your medical equipment can address those needs. By understanding your target market, you can tailor your marketing messages and tactics to appeal to them specifically.

2. Use digital marketing: In today’s digital age, it is crucial for medical equipment companies to have a strong online presence. Utilize digital marketing tactics such as search engine optimization (SEO), social media marketing, email marketing, and content marketing to reach your target audience online. Create engaging content that educates your audience about your products and demonstrates their benefits.

3. Attend trade shows and conferences: Trade shows and conferences are great opportunities for medical equipment companies to showcase their products and network with potential customers. By participating in relevant industry events, companies can increase brand awareness, generate leads, and establish relationships with key decision-makers in the healthcare industry.

4. Offer product demos and trials: Allow potential customers to experience your medical equipment firsthand by offering product demos and trials. This hands-on experience can help build confidence in your products and increase the likelihood of a sale. Additionally, offering product demos at trade shows or healthcare facilities can attract attention and generate interest in your products.

5. Build partnerships with healthcare providers: Collaborating with healthcare providers such as hospitals, clinics, and physicians can be a powerful marketing strategy for medical equipment companies. By forming partnerships, companies can leverage the credibility and reputation of healthcare providers to promote their products. Partnering with key opinion leaders in the healthcare industry can also help companies gain credibility and trust among potential customers.

6. Provide excellent customer service: Customer service plays a critical role in the success of any business, including medical equipment companies. Make sure to provide excellent customer service at every touchpoint, from initial inquiries to post-purchase support. Respond promptly to customer inquiries, address any issues or concerns in a timely manner, and strive to exceed customers’ expectations to build loyalty and advocacy.

7. Offer competitive pricing and financing options: Price is a key factor that influences purchasing decisions in the healthcare industry. Ensure that your medical equipment is competitively priced compared to similar products on the market. Additionally, offering flexible financing options such as leasing or payment plans can make your products more accessible to a wider range of customers.

8. Utilize testimonials and case studies: Showcase the success stories of satisfied customers who have benefitted from your medical equipment through testimonials and case studies. Hearing positive feedback from real customers can help build trust and credibility in your brand. Additionally, sharing real-life examples of how your products have improved patient outcomes can be a powerful selling point.
